pre engineered steel building structure
A pre engineered steel building structure is a modern construction solution designed and fabricated in a controlled factory environment before being transported to the site for assembly. This innovative building system consists of primary steel frames, secondary structural members, roof and wall panels, and all necessary accessories engineered to work together as a complete structural system. The pre engineered steel building structure utilizes advanced computer-aided design software to optimize every component for maximum efficiency and performance. Main functions include providing durable shelter for warehouses, manufacturing facilities, aircraft hangars, commercial centers, sports complexes, and agricultural buildings. Technological features encompass rigid frame design with tapered columns and rafters that reduce steel consumption while maintaining structural integrity. The system employs high-strength bolted connections for rapid assembly and incorporates built-in expansion capabilities for future modifications. Applications span across industrial sectors requiring large clear-span areas without interior columns, retail establishments needing flexible layouts, logistics centers demanding quick construction timelines, and recreational facilities requiring cost-effective solutions. The pre engineered steel building structure delivers superior load-bearing capacity, exceptional wind and seismic resistance, and extended service life exceeding 50 years with minimal maintenance.
